High Hopes

Eyes are starring now through an opened window,
Where once a white pigeon used to find shelter…
Now your look is so sad just like a lonely widow,
Remembering times when you were so healthier…

Now you’re helpless in your unhealthy state,
Praying to God, to send you a spiritual mate,
Who can ease your pains by a nice song sung?
Who’s ready to exchange your pathologic lung…?

Upon the horizon where your glance is now stuck,
You draw Heaven’s gate and its door you knock,
But angels calm you down; your time hasn’t come yet,
Keep the hopes high; you’ll be free and about all forget…

Look again to the sky from your window sill,
Couple of eyes are there watching you still,
He’s a real friend suffering from deep inside,
His tears are clearly seen; he has nothing to hide…


Your fever will soon fade away like a setting sun,
You’ll run again, and with friends you’ll have fun,
You’ll hug the tree once you scratched on its bulk,
Two letters in eternal friendship now they are sunk…
